Tanking with Nami is a VERY bad idea. She's just not built for it, and your item slots and gold can be put towards a much better investment.
Aside from the Spellthief items, she should specialize in building heavy AP, mana, mana regen, cooldown reduction and movement speed. Everything she has scales off of AP, including her passive, and all of her spells, if they hit an ally, boost their speed, even her stun and ult. She's like Sona in the respect that she dishes out damage in small, powerful yet unsustainable bursts. Only get in close to the enemy if you're helping your ally or planning to stun or poke them, and stay around for a small bit longer if they're actually stunned so you can lay down an extra hit or two.
Her E is technically a damage boost, so building AP will increase your carry's damage. Building a Lich Bane will capitalize on your bursting power, and the Censer will increase her movement speed and the DPS of her allies. The Crucible is almost a must-have on her, and while any mana item will work, ones that increase her utility and spells are the best options. Tanking is an absolute no no, and if she's the tankiest on the team, then there's an issue with the team itself. Any standard mage/support shoes (Sorcerer's, Mobility, Lucidity and Swiftness) are all fine decisions on her, depending on what's expected of you and what the rest of your build is like (Heavy AP + Lich Bane: Sorcerer's; Low cooldowns: Lucidity; High mobility: Mobility or Swiftness)
